Info photos on new 2012 Nordicas Volkls and Fischers
Hi,
I'm wondering if anyone has any information, photos of the new 2012 Volkl, Nordica Fischer Freeride skis? I live in Tahoe and Ski Squaw often. I currently have a Nordica Girish and Radict and will sell them and want a Big mountain/powder ski with a length around 190cm and a waist between 110-120mm Has anyone skied the new Volkl Shiros Gotamas or Katanas?

Hey Dave,
The Katanas are unchanged other than a paint job for next year, The 2012 Gotamas become one mill wider (107) and got a more subtle rocker, modeled after the Bridge. The new Gotama is more versatile on harder snow conditions and like bigger GS style turns. The new Shiro is incredible, definitely not as versatile as either the Katana or the Gotama on hard snow with speed, but still holds it's own. Other stand out skis I'd look at in the wasit width you mentioned would be the 4Frnt Renegade, Blizzard Bodacious, Salomon Rocker 2, Rossignol Sickle (S6 with a new paint job), Atomic Blog (incredible for the price). Nordica has the new Patron if you want a narrower Radict (113mm) and your best Fischer option would be the Watea 114. My personal favorites of the new skis would be the Bodacious, Renegade, and Shiro in that order. That being said I enjoyed all the skis I mentioned and you could probably pick the graphic you liked the best and be happy. Not that graphics ever influence a buying decision.... hope this helps!
